9Marks Northwest Conference
This is not a WVBA hosted event, but it is one we want you to know about. It takes place on Friday night and Saturday at Hinson Baptist Church in Portland. The theme this year is discipleship.
The 9Marks Northwest Conference is a way for Christians to learn about often-overlooked biblical practices for the church. The focus of this 2026 conference is the important topic of Discipling. Many evangelical Christians may have already formed opinions about discipleship informed by their good or bad experience of it in the local church. But what does the Bible say? And how should we practice healthy discipleship for the good of the church? This conference will be helpful to both vocational church leaders as well as lay leaders and congregants as we seek to encourage the breadth of the local church.
Speakers will present nine sessions on building healthy (that is, biblical) churches through a Biblical understanding and practice of discipleship. We will study the theology behind discipleship and the practical outworking of discipleship in the local church. There will be many opportunities throughout the conference to ask questions, dialogue with the speakers, and build relationships with other Christians.

Simeon Trust Workshop
In the fall, we are going to provide a Simeon Trust "First Principles" class. It focuses on the fundamentals of Bible interpretation and hermeneutics for preaching and/or teaching. This class is valuable for any believer. The class will take place over two Saturdays.
